Tantra Yoga for Couples: Ignite Intimacy & Connection

Tantra yoga for couples is a profound practice that moves far beyond the physical postures found on a typical yoga mat. It is an intentional space where two people come together to explore intimacy, presence, and energetic connection through the lens of ancient Tantra philosophy. By combining mindful breathwork, subtle body awareness, and loving touch, partners can transform their relationship into a dynamic spiritual practice. This shared journey invites vulnerability, deepens trust, and cultivates a unique sense of unity that is rarely experienced in the hurried pace of everyday life.

At its core, Tantra is often misunderstood as solely a path to heightened sexuality, but it is actually a spiritual technology for awakening consciousness. The word Tantra translates to "weaving" or "interlacing," symbolizing the union of individual energies. When applied to a partnership, this philosophy focuses on weaving two distinct life forces into a harmonious whole. Instead of treating the body as merely a physical entity, Tantra views it as a sacred temple housing energy, or prana. For couples, this means shifting the focus from performance to presence, allowing the act of being together to become a moving meditation.

One of the biggest barriers to exploring this practice is the prevalence of myths surrounding it. Many people assume that Tantra requires a partner, a specific sexual orientation, or advanced flexibility, but the reality is far more accessible. Tantra yoga for couples is about the quality of attention and intention, not the complexity of the physical act. It is not about prolonging pleasure indefinitely or achieving a specific outcome. Instead, it is about surrendering to the current moment, whether that involves touch, eye contact, or simply sitting quietly together.

In a world dominated by digital distractions and emotional burnout, couples often struggle to find genuine connection. Tantra yoga offers a solution by providing tools to counteract these modern stresses. By practicing together, partners learn to synchronize their breath and nervous systems, which reduces anxiety and fosters a feeling of safety. The benefits extend beyond the bedroom, improving communication, patience, and empathy in daily interactions. This practice encourages individuals to become better partners by first becoming more attuned to their own bodies and emotions.

  • Enhanced Communication: Learning to express needs and boundaries without judgment.
  • Increased Intimacy: Building trust through non-sexual touch and eye gazing exercises.
  • Stress Reduction: Activating the parasympathetic nervous system to induce deep relaxation.
  • Energetic Alignment: Moving from a place of "I" to "We" during shared sessions.

Starting a Tantra practice doesn't require a trip to a remote ashram; it can begin in the comfort of your own home with minimal setup. The key is to create a safe, judgment-free environment where both partners feel comfortable. This involves setting an intention, perhaps for peace or gratitude, and committing to being fully present. From there, simple exercises can lay the groundwork for deeper exploration, focusing on breath and sensation rather than technique.

The Art of Sacred Touch

A central component of Tantra yoga for couples is learning how to touch without the goal of immediate arousal. This is often practiced through "Sacred Spot" or "Lingam" massages, where touch is used as a healing and communicative tool rather than a precursor to sex. By exploring different pressures and rhythms, partners rediscover the vast landscape of the human body. This practice teaches them to be receivers and givers of touch with equal parts confidence and humility, breaking down barriers of inhibition.

Consistency is more valuable than intensity when it comes to maintaining a Tantra practice. Rather than reserving it for rare romantic getaways, couples benefit from incorporating small rituals into their weekly routine. This could be as simple as lighting a candle and holding hands for five minutes after work to decompress. The goal is to create a reliable container of time where the relationship is the primary focus, allowing the energy of the partnership to flow freely without the blockage of unresolved stress.

Navigating Challenges and Growing Together

As with any deep work, obstacles will arise. Partners may encounter awkwardness, impatience, or emotional triggers that surface during practice. Instead of seeing these moments as failures, a Tantra perspective encourages viewing them as opportunities for growth. By approaching these challenges with curiosity rather than judgment, couples can navigate the tension and emerge with a stronger bond. The practice teaches that the journey itself—full of stumbles and breakthroughs—is where the true magic of the relationship is forged.
